Wenn Sie einen Film auf Ihrem Computer abspielen, spielt der RAM (Random Access Memory) eine entscheidende Rolle für eine reibungslose und effiziente Wiedergabe. So funktioniert RAM während der Filmwiedergabe:
1. Filmdaten laden: Wenn Sie die Wiedergabe eines Films starten, wird die Videodatei zunächst in den Arbeitsspeicher des Computers geladen. Bei diesem Ladevorgang werden die komprimierten Videodaten vom Speicherlaufwerk (normalerweise einer Festplatte oder einem Solid-State-Laufwerk) extrahiert und in ein Format dekomprimiert, das der Computer verarbeiten kann.
2. Videodekodierung: Sobald die Filmdaten in den RAM geladen sind, übernimmt die Grafikverarbeitungseinheit (GPU) des Computers die Dekodierung des Videos. Bei der Dekodierung werden die rohen Videodaten verarbeitet, um einzelne Videobilder zu extrahieren und für die Anzeige auf dem Bildschirm vorzubereiten. Die verarbeiteten Videobilder werden vorübergehend im RAM gespeichert, bevor sie an das Anzeigegerät gesendet werden.
3. Frame-Pufferung: Während der Videowiedergabe speichert die GPU eine Folge dekodierter Videobilder im RAM. Dieser Vorgang wird als Framebuffering bezeichnet. Der Zweck der Bildpufferung besteht darin, sicherzustellen, dass kontinuierlich Videobilder zur Anzeige auf dem Bildschirm zur Verfügung stehen. Durch die Speicherung mehrerer Frames im RAM kann der Computer eine reibungslose Wiedergabe ohne merkliche Unterbrechungen oder Verzögerungen gewährleisten.
4. Texturladen: Zusätzlich zu den Videobildern speichert der Computer auch Texturen im RAM. Bei Texturen handelt es sich im Wesentlichen um Bilddaten, mit denen visuelle Details und Effekte auf 3D-Objekte im Film angewendet werden. Texturen werden in den RAM geladen und während des Renderns von der GPU abgerufen, um die visuelle Qualität des Films zu verbessern.
5. Temporäre Audiospeicherung: Während die Hauptaudiodaten für den Film auf dem Speicherlaufwerk gespeichert sind, wird der RAM als temporärer Puffer für die aktuell wiedergegebenen Audiodaten verwendet. Dies ermöglicht einen schnellen Zugriff auf die Audiodaten und sorgt für eine reibungslose Audiowiedergabe synchron zum Video.
6. Multitasking und Hintergrundprozesse: Während der Film abgespielt wird, können möglicherweise auch andere Hintergrundprozesse und Anwendungen auf Ihrem Computer ausgeführt werden. Der Arbeitsspeicher dient diesen Prozessen als Arbeitsbereich und stellt ihnen temporären Speicher zur Erledigung ihrer Aufgaben zur Verfügung. Dank dieser Multitasking-Fähigkeit können Sie beim Ansehen eines Films andere Aktivitäten ausführen, ohne die Leistung zu beeinträchtigen.
Zusammenfassend lässt sich sagen, dass RAM eine entscheidende Rolle bei der Filmwiedergabe spielt, indem es temporären Speicher für Video- und Audiodaten bereitstellt, die Videodekodierung erleichtert, Videobilder puffert, Texturen speichert und Multitasking unterstützt. Die auf Ihrem Computer verfügbare RAM-Größe kann sich auf die Gesamtleistung und die flüssige Wiedergabe von Filmen auswirken, insbesondere bei Videos mit höherer Qualität oder beim gleichzeitigen Ausführen anderer Anwendungen.